I have a server with about 100 domains and tons of email accounts running plesk 6.0.2. I'm planning on getting a mew server and migrating all sites. I would like to upgrade to the latest and greatest Plesk.

Any suggestion on how to go about it?
 
The best way is to upgrade your existing server to 7.5.4 ( in steps - 7.0.x to 7.1.x - 7.5.4) then use the Plesk Migration Manager to import all domains and settings. It seems that PMM works best when migrating to and from like versions.
 
Yep it's definately possible, the above route I'd highly recommend. I've performed a lot of migrations recently and they are going fine (with the exception of a few common, recurring problems sometimes) if the above route (6 -> 7.0 -> 7.1 -> 7.5.4) is followed.
